Vitality administration and Emission Reduction: The Main of city Sustainability

probably the most speedy and quantifiable good thing about sensible Avenue light-weight controllers lies in their capability to revolutionize Power consumption. This goes much over and above merely using LED bulbs; it includes a dynamic and intelligent method of illumination.

automatic Dimming techniques

Static lights schedules are inherently wasteful. A Road light won't have to burn up at one hundred% brightness at three AM on the deserted street. clever controllers address this inefficiency with precision. By integrating sensors or applying pre-programmed astronomical clocks and targeted visitors info, these devices can put into action adaptive lighting tactics. As an example, brightness can be instantly decreased through off-peak hours and immediately improved when motion is detected by a car or pedestrian. This ensures basic safety is never compromised while curtailing unwanted energy expenditure, specifically translating to lessen electric power bills and a significant reduction in a metropolis's carbon footprint.

Centralized handheld remote control

The days of dispatching crews to manually change or company individual street lights are around. contemporary controllers functioning on lower-electrical power, wide-area networks like LoRaWAN permit town managers to watch and command A huge number of lights from just one cloud-primarily based platform. This centralized administration process permits the development of customized lighting teams and schedules. An entire district might be programmed for an occasion, or one street may be adjusted according to certain desires. This standard of granular Command optimizes town's General electricity demand from customers, contributing to grid steadiness and minimizing reliance on carbon-intensive electrical power era.

facts-Driven Energy Visualization

to deal with what You can not measure is unattainable. Sophisticated intelligent Avenue light-weight controllers arrive equipped with developed-in power metering abilities. They obtain genuine-time data on voltage, current, electricity variable, and total Electricity consumption for every luminaire. This details is streamed on the central administration process and offered in intuitive dashboards and reports. For city governments and enterprise shoppers, this information is a must have. It provides irrefutable evidence of Strength personal savings, generates accurate carbon emission statistics for ESG reporting, and presents insights that enable form future very low-carbon guidelines and infrastructure investments.

constructing Resilient and sturdy Infrastructure for the transforming local weather

Sustainability is not almost becoming inexperienced; It is usually about currently being durable. city infrastructure need to be robust plenty of to resist the problems of the switching earth, from unpredictable power grids to Serious climate gatherings.

Adaptability to international energy Grids

Electrical grids fluctuate significantly across areas and can be at risk of fluctuations. a wise controller need to be versatile sufficient to function reliably underneath varied circumstances. equipment designed with a broad voltage enter, for instance a one hundred–480 VAC array, offer you this vital adaptability. This function makes certain stable efficiency whether or not installed in North The usa, Europe, or Asia, simplifying procurement for multinational infrastructure projects and guaranteeing operational continuity even in places with unstable ability supplies.

defense Against Intense Environments

As local weather adjust intensifies, infrastructure is ever more subjected to severe situations like torrential rain, dust storms, and Excessive temperatures. A controller’s Actual physical resilience is paramount. An IP67 safety rating signifies the system is completely dust-limited and will stand up to short term immersion in h2o. coupled with a wide operating temperature assortment, as an example from -20℃ to 70℃, this makes sure the controller stays completely purposeful throughout heatwaves or freezing winters. This industrial-grade longevity minimizes failures, extends the lifespan on the lighting asset, and maintains community protection when led controller supplier it matters most.

Predictive servicing Systems

shifting from the reactive to some proactive servicing design is actually a cornerstone of smart infrastructure. clever controllers continuously keep an eye on the wellbeing from the luminaire. they're able to quickly detect anomalies like lamp failures, driver malfunctions, or unstable electrical connections. each time a fault is recognized, the procedure can produce an automatic servicing inform or do the job order, pinpointing the precise area and nature of the situation. This preemptive approach helps prevent sudden blackouts, cuts down crisis repair service charges, and minimizes the Vitality and human methods squandered on schedule, generally pointless, physical inspections.

Intelligent functions and price Optimization: Doing much more with Less

The economical and operational benefits of sensible street lights are a robust driver for adoption. By leveraging technological know-how, cities can enhance resource allocation and accomplish a compelling return on expenditure.

Cloud-dependent Central Management

A centralized management technique (CMS) dramatically cuts down operational overhead. Instead of counting on manual patrols to identify outages, routine maintenance teams can diagnose concerns remotely. This pretty much gets rid of the necessity for regimen nighttime inspections, preserving a great number of hrs of labor and appreciably chopping gasoline intake and automobile emissions from routine maintenance fleets. Scheduling, troubleshooting, and firmware updates can all be executed from a web browser or cellular application, streamlining workflows and releasing up staff for more significant jobs.

economical part and Permission administration

In a substantial municipal or commercial placing, many stakeholders require access to the lights community, from specialists to town planners. A sophisticated CMS permits granular part and permission administration. directors can assign precise access degrees to distinctive buyers, ensuring that field crews can only Command lights in their selected place whilst administrators Have got a city-broad overview. This hierarchical Command improves stability, helps prevent unauthorized improvements, and enhances General administration effectiveness by ensuring the ideal individuals have the proper applications without making operational bottlenecks.

Rapid and Non-Disruptive Deployment

The Bodily set up process itself can have an environmental and economic Value. Controllers made all around market standards, like the NEMA plug-and-Engage in socket, are transformative. set up is often finished in minutes with no requiring an electrician to open the luminaire. this straightforward, twist-lock system significantly cuts down installation time, labor charges, and targeted traffic disruption. Furthermore, it avoids the need for repetitive and carbon-intense civil works like trenching and rewiring, producing city-extensive upgrades more quickly plus much more sustainable.

Fostering a Sustainable city Ecosystem

A smart street mild is more than simply a light-weight. It's really a related node on a metropolis-vast network, effective at forming the spine of a broader sensible city ecosystem.

Integration with Renewable Electrical power resources

As cities embrace renewables, sensible controllers Enjoy a crucial role in managing off-grid and hybrid lighting systems. they will intelligently control the facility flow amongst a photo voltaic panel, a battery, and the LED lamp, optimizing charging and discharging cycles To maximise battery everyday living and be certain trustworthy illumination. This capability tends to make solar Avenue lighting A very practical and successful solution, enabling zero-emission lighting in parks, distant roads, and new developments.

Enhancing city Aesthetics and managing Light air pollution

extreme and poorly directed urban mild contributes to gentle air pollution, which disrupts nocturnal ecosystems and can negatively affect human health and fitness. Smart controllers give the precision needed to mitigate this issue. By allowing for for fantastic-tuned brightness changes and scheduling, towns can make sure light is directed only wherever necessary and at the appropriate intensity. This not only will save Electricity and also aids restore darker skies, shield wildlife, and create a extra pleasurable and healthy environment for inhabitants.

The Power of an Open Ecosystem

The legitimate opportunity of a smart controller is realized when it communicates with other city devices. Devices crafted with open APIs, supporting protocols like MQTT or HTTP, can be built-in which has a large variety of other sensors and platforms. A Avenue mild controller could acquire info from a visitors management method to brighten an intersection forward of an approaching unexpected emergency car. It could hook up with environmental sensors to regulate lighting determined by fog or air high quality data. This interoperability transforms an easy lighting community into a dynamic, responsive city infrastructure grid.
